Abstract

The utility model relates to a planted roof which is water proof and heat insulated and on which plants and flowers can be planted. The utility model has the following technical proposal: the roof comprises a roof layer and a coiled material waterproof layer, wherein a sloping layer is arranged on the roof layer, a leveling layer is arranged on the sloping layer, the coiled material waterproof layer is arranged on the leveling layer, a root system penetrating resistance waterproof layer is arranged between the coiled material waterproof layer and a drainage layer, an isolation filtering layer is arranged on the drainage layer, a planted medium layer is arranged on the isolation filtering layer, and the plants are planted on the planted medium layer, which forms a planted layer; retaining walls which are connected into a whole and higher than the planted medium layer are arranged around the roof layer. Five, the specific embodiment
Below in conjunction with accompanying drawing the utility model is elaborated.
Provide by accompanying drawing, the utility model roofing includes roofing layer 1 and coil waterproof layer 4 thereof, sloping layer 2 is arranged above the roofing layer 1, leveling layer 3 is arranged above the sloping layer 2, coil waterproof layer 4 is arranged above the leveling layer 3,6 of coil waterproof layer 4 and drainage blankets are equipped with anti-root system puncture waterproofing course 5, the filtration beds 7 of isolation is arranged above the drainage blanket, above the isolation filtration beds 7 planting medium layer 8 is arranged, plant plant on the planting medium layer, constitute layer of plants 9, being connected as a single entity arranged on the roofing layer periphery and be higher than the barricade 10 of planting medium layer.
1, roofing layer adopts cast-in-situ steel reinforced concrete to make roof structure, and roofing is smooth, and unevenness is less than 10mm, otherwise will use 1: 2 cement mortar screeding of weight ratio, and surperficial sandstone fragment, foreign material will clean up;
2, sloping layer:
For the ease of getting rid of the ponding of planted roof, guarantee the normal growth of plant, roofing should adopt and look for sloping structure, its gradient is 1%~3%;
3, leveling layer:
For the ease of laying flexible waterproof layer, answer making cement mortar levelling layer on the sloping layer, it is 20~30mm that leveling layer should adopt 1: 2.5 cement mortar laying depth of w/v, leveling layer answers compacting smooth, after treating that leveling layer is received water, should carry out floating press polish of secondary and sufficient moisture-keeping maintaining, dusting, peeling and hollowing phenomenon must not be arranged;
4, coil waterproof layer:
Except that the waterproofing course that adopts anti-root system, still should re-lay in its underpart have together water-fast, corrosion-resistant, anti-go rotten and to basic unit the flexible or adaptable coiled material of craze and transfiguration make flexible waterproof layer, said coiled material adopts polymer modified bituminous waterproof sheet material, commonly used have APP coiled material, SBS coiled material, a PEE coiled material, thickness is not less than 4mm, classification of waterproof should adopt the I level and must not be lower than the II grade standard, when adopting coiled material to make waterproofing course, should satisfy the regulation of national standard " Technical code for roof engineering " and " roofworks inspection of quality standard ";
5, anti-root system puncture waterproofing course:
Because of the root system of plant has very strong puncture ability, so roof greening must be protected building roof and waterproofing course, for this reason, in planted roof, must or paste and have enough anti-root system puncture materials with function together in the overhead shop of flexible waterproof layer, this material selection high-density polyethylene (HDPE) geomembrane is made anti-root system puncture waterproofing course, after this construction of waterproof layer is finished, should carry out 24h retaining check, after checking true leakproof, should lay drainage blanket as early as possible, isolate filtration beds, the construction of planting medium layer, in carrying out above-mentioned construction, all must not damage waterproofing course, in order to avoid stay hidden leakage defect;
6, drainage blanket:
Drainage material adopts the built on stilts band drain of lightweight thin layer, have permeable hole on the plate and constitute honeycomb, when guaranteeing built on stilts to greatest extent drainage space, realizing efficient draining fast, be provided with superpower anti-trampling intensity, the support monomer that can be connected mutually, its effect is with the water by filtration beds, promptly being pooled to spilled water hole from the space of drainage blanket excludes, can cause the plant bad root phenomenon as impeded drainage, said drainage blanket adopts the GT-DP-M28 type, thickness is the built on stilts band drain of 28mm lightweight thin layer, every m 2Weight is 2.8kg, compares with the haydite drainage blanket, and only own wt just reaches 80~120kg/m 2, realized the thin layerization and the lightweight of draining, thereby improved the survival rate about 25% of plant, the about m of cost saving 2/ 400 yuan, save every 1000m of duration 2/ 8 days, 8 days/people can save 240 yuan;
7, isolate filtration beds:
Isolating filtration beds is between drainage blanket and planting medium, should adopt weight to be not less than 250g/m 2The polyester fiber geotextiles is isolated filtration beds together, to play water conservation and water filtering function, its objective is will be in the planting medium layer because of the water that rains or the back of watering is unnecessary discharges after filtering, rot root to prevent plant, plant medium can be remained simultaneously, in order to avoid soil erosion;
8, planting medium layer:
Adopt artificial lightweight compost (GT-I type), the quality of artificial lightweight compost is loose, should not harden, have good draining and permeability, can be used as roof greening planting layer matrix uses, also can be used as soil conditioner (commercially available) and local normal soil and be used (as the ratio proportioning of 2: 1 or 1: 1), improve the preserve moisture and fertility ability of normal soil so on the one hand greatly, keep soil from packing together, strengthen its draining and ventilating performance, all right economical with materials cost, said artificial lightweight compost, by rural area soil 65%, fine sand 10%, burn the mixture of soil 25%, 0.4% the calcium magnesium phosphate material that adds mixture weight is again mixed thoroughly and is formed, (burning soil is that clay forms through high-temperature firing, particle hollow, many and the rounding of surface pore, suction and good water-retaining property, it is not broken to water, help improving ventilated condition (for the soil commonly used of growing flower), rural area soil is promptly planted flowers, crop soil commonly used, as fertile farmland soil), the unit weight of artificial lightweight compost is less than 1/4th (24%) of common soil, wet density is less than 1/2nd (43%) of common soil, water-holding capacity and cation exchange capacity are respectively 57.31% and 7.16cmol/kg, are 3.2 times (18.14%) and 2.1 times (3.34cmol/kg) of normal soil;
9, layer of plants:
Because the roof soil layer is thin, light application time is long, day and night temperature is big, humidity is little, moisture content is little, select some happiness light, the temperature difference is big, cold-resistant, heat-resisting, drought-enduring, anti-lean, the flowers, plants and trees that vitality is vigorous, the preferably plant of shrub, potted landscape, turf and so on, use the more seeds of fibrous root in a word, horizontal well developed root system can adapt to the shallow requirement of soil layer, uses the tall and big arbor that main root is arranged less as far as possible.
On the said planted roof barricade spilled water hole is arranged, spilled water hole must not stop up in the use; Drainage blanket thickness and discharge opening height will meet the drought-enduring and water-fast requirement of the plant of planting; After roof waterproof layer and the fish tail and waterproof layer construction, pay attention to the protection to roof waterproof layer and waterproofing node, forbidding to punching on roof waterproof layer burrows, and avoids heavy impact, must not stack foreign material arbitrarily on roof waterproof layer and set up structure; Mounted various pipeline, should be earlier with the pipe end sealing, in order to avoid foreign material fall into pipeline and stop up water pipe during the subsequent handling construction, the instant mediation in completion back guarantees that pipeline is unimpeded, answers the periodic cleaning foreign material simultaneously, guarantees the unimpeded of roof drainage system; Roofing faces the limit should have guardrail and the perpendicular safety net of hanging to carry out enclosing.
